Course Description

 

A study of the overall system of criminal justice from its earliest historical development to its evolution within the United States; identification of various subsystems and components – law enforcement, courts, corrections, and private agencies; their role expectations and interrelationships; basic premises and crime, punishment, and rehabilitation; education and training elements, and ethics for professionalism within the system.
